Let's skip the hype and talk about what's actually possible right now, in early 2026.
AI video generation has hit a tipping point. We're in what the industry calls the "Year One of Industrialization"-which basically means the tech finally works well enough for real projects, not just impressive demos.
What's Actually Working Now
The Big Four: Google's Veo 3.1 [https://www.cuty.ai/studio/text-to-video/veo-3.1], OpenAI's Sora 2, Kuaishou's Kling 2.6, and ByteDance's Jimeng. These are your main options, and they've all gotten seriously good.
Physics Actually Works: Remember when AI videos had people walking through walls and objects floating randomly? That's mostly fixed. New architectures like VJEPA-2 act as "physics teachers" for these models. Gravity works. Light bounces correctly. Water flows like water.
Characters Stay Consistent: This was the killer problem-you'd generate a character and by frame 50, they'd have a different face. Technologies like "Ingredients to Video" now let you lock appearance across entire sequences. You can actually tell stories now.
Sound Comes Built-In: Veo 3.1 generates environmental audio, music, and even dialogue with accurate lip sync. No more silent footage that needs expensive post-production.
You Can Actually Direct: Text-to-video, image-to-video, style transfer, keyframe control-you have real creative control now. Some platforms even take natural language direction: "pan left, slow push-in, hold on the reaction."

What Still Doesn't Work
Let's be honest about limitations:
*
Complex hand interactions (catching objects precisely)
*
Extreme physical actions (gymnastics, complex fights)
*
Very long continuous shots without some drift
*
Deepfake concerns and watermarking requirements
But for 90% of creative projects? The tech is ready.

Creating Movie Videos with Cuty AI-Step by Step
Alright, let's actually make something. Here's the exact workflow for cinematic content on Cuty AI.
Step 1: Write Your First Frame Prompt
Your video starts as a single image. Get this right and everything else gets easier.
The Formula: Subject + Action + Setting + Lighting + Style
Pro tips:
*
Mention camera terms: "wide shot," "close-up," "low angle"
*
Specify lighting: "golden hour," "harsh shadows," "neon glow"
*
Reference films or photographers you like
*
Be specific about mood: "melancholic," "tense," "hopeful"

Why this workflow? Direct text-to-video is less controllable. Image-to-video lets you perfect your visual first, then add motion. Two stages = more precision.
Step 5: Write Your Motion Prompt
Now you're directing. Tell the AI what happens:
Include:
*
Character movement: "She walks slowly forward," "He turns toward camera"
*
Camera motion: "Slow push-in," "Pan right to reveal," "Static hold"
*
Environment: "Rain intensifies," "Neon sign flickers," "Crowd moves behind"
*
Emotion: "Expression shifts from neutral to determined"
Hit generate. Watch. If it's not right, refine your prompt and try again. Iteration is normal-even pros don't nail it on take one.
